CVE-2026-46178

Local RDMA resource exhaustion via leaked SRQs

Published May 28, 2026 · Updated May 28, 2026

Resource leak in the Linux Kernel RDMA/mlx4 driver allows local users to exhaust hardware SRQs through failed SRQ creation requests. When ib_copy_to_udata() rejects the response buffer after mlx4_srq_alloc(), mlx4_ib_create_srq() takes an error path that omits mlx4_srq_free(). Reachability requires local access to an RDMA uverbs device backed by mlx4 hardware; repeated failures consume finite hardware SRQs and interrupt RDMA service.
